Repro dash woodgrain set

REM brand repro dash woodgrain set.

>Main lower dash (ie the AC/heater and radio part of the lower dash plastic) is metal backed and the metal backing has a 3M peel off/PSA backside. Fits the lower dash plastic/AC/heater/radio, etc openings well (I checked it on a dash plastic)

>Glovebox applique is not metal backed and has a peel off 3M brand adhesive...you can re-use an original metal backer from a glovebox woodgrain. Woodgrain is approx 1/16 narrower (side to side) when laid down on a glovebox door...so there will be a slight gap on one end when installed.

>Upper gauge bezel insert - not metal backed and has 3M peel off adhesive feature. This could be installed onto an original metal backing. A test fit shows that it doesn't fit that great...appears to have shrunk slightly in length (side to side) so it may be useable with some careful trimming and maybe some slight stretching after applying heat.

Overall "look" of the woodgrain isn't a dead-on match to the original IMO...appears slightly darker than the originals and better repros out there. Also..the burls/woodgrain isn't real well defined like the originals/better repros are. This set DOES have the imprinted "texture" like the originals and other repros.
